Technological advancements have significantly shaped the industrial enzymes market. Innovations in genetic engineering and enzyme technology have led to the development of more robust and efficient enzymes that can operate under extreme conditions, such as high temperatures and varying pH levels. The advent of recombinant DNA technology has enabled the mass production of specific enzymes, tailored to meet industry-specific needs. Additionally, advancements in protein engineering have allowed the creation of enzymes with enhanced stability and activity, thereby expanding their application scope. The integration of artificial intelligence and machine learning in enzyme research has further accelerated the discovery and optimization of novel enzymes, fostering innovation and efficiency in industrial processes. These technological strides have not only improved the performance of enzymes but also reduced production costs, making enzyme-based solutions more accessible and appealing to various industries.

Global Industrial Enzymes Market - Key Trends and Drivers Summarized
Industrial enzymes are crucial catalysts used across various industries to enhance biochemical reactions, thereby increasing efficiency and sustainability. These enzymes are derived from microbial, plant, and animal sources and are extensively used in sectors such as food and beverages, detergents, biofuels, textiles, and pharmaceuticals. In the food industry, enzymes play a vital role in processes like fermentation, baking, and dairy production, improving product quality and shelf life. Enzymes such as amylases, proteases, and lipases are integral to the production of bread, beer, cheese, and other staples. In detergents, enzymes break down protein, starches, and fats in stains, making cleaning more effective while reducing the need for harsh chemicals.
